The FUE Pricing Spectrum in 2025

FUE pricing in Riyadh is generally structured around the total number of grafts (follicular units) being transplanted.2 For many clinics, the “starting price” for a basic procedure begins at approximately SAR 4,999, while complex, full-head restorations can reach SAR 29,999.3

 

Graft Count Estimated Cost Range (SAR) Typical Coverage
1,000 – 1,500 4,999 – 8,000 Minor hairline refinement or temple filling.
1,500 – 2,500 10,000 – 18,000 Moderate thinning across the frontal or crown areas.
2,500 – 3,500 18,000 – 24,000 Significant restoration covering multiple zones.
3,500 – 5,000+ 25,000 – 30,000+ “Mega-sessions” for advanced, full-head balding.

Factors Influencing Your FUE Quote

When visiting a medical center in Riyadh, your final quote will be influenced by several clinical factors that go beyond just the number of hairs:

  1. Sapphire vs. Steel Blades: Many premium facilities now use Sapphire FUE. Because sapphire blades are sharper and smoother than steel, they create smaller incisions, leading to higher graft density and faster healing. This advanced technology usually adds a premium of SAR 1,000 to SAR 2,500 to the base price.

  2. Surgeon Involvement: In Riyadh, you will find a range of clinic models. Packages where the senior consultant performs the entire surgery (extraction and implantation) are priced higher than those where technicians handle portions of the procedure under a doctor’s supervision.

  3. Density Requirements: Some patients require “high-density” packing to achieve a specific look.4 This is more time-consuming and labor-intensive, which may increase the price even if the total graft count remains standard.

     

Package Inclusions: What Your SAR Pays For

To provide better value, most Riyadh-based clinics bundle their services into all-inclusive packages.5 A standard FUE package in the city often includes:

 

  • Pre-Op Blood Panels: Essential for checking overall health and clotting factors.

  • Local Anesthesia: Often including modern, needle-free delivery systems for a painless experience.6

     

  • Post-Operative Care Kit: Specialized medical shampoos, lotions, and antibiotic sprays for the first 14 days.

  • Initial PRP Session: One session of Platelet-Rich Plasma is frequently included to stimulate the growth of newly implanted grafts.
